White Multicolour Cotton-linen Island Wave Icon Cardigan By Alanui. Featuring:
- Patterned Intarsia Knit
- Shawl Collar
- V-neck
- Front Button Fastening
- Multicolour Horizontal Stripe Pattern
- Frayed Edge
- Long Sleeves
- Two Front Patch Pockets Composition: 70% COTTON, 30% LINEN
Made in Italy
Color: WHITE MULTICOLOR
Model number: LMHB030S22KNI0100185
About the designer
Alanui, the Italian knitwear brand based in Milan, creates unisex collections that focus on a single piece produced in a variety of patterns and styles with no particular season in mind. The designs are adaptable, functional, and inspired by nature, with whimsical fringe accents.

Alanui is knitwear like you’ve never seen before
Founded by siblings Nicolò and Carlotta Oddi in 2015, Alanui is a Milan-based brand with a charming nomadic, folk-chic aesthetic. But how was the label born?
